This report abstracts and summarizes eighty-two Indiana vocational education research and development projects funded in 1978 and 1979 with moneys allocated by Subpart 3 of the Education Amendments of 1976, Title 2, Vocational Education. The projects are grouped into seven subject categories: (1) needs assessment, (2) performance based vocational education, (3) placement and follow-up, (4) program improvement, (5) regional communication, (6) sex bias and stereotyping, and (7) state services and products. Within categories the projects are alphabetized by title. Each abstract contains the following: project number, name of the contact person, project county and agency name and address, total budget costs, grade levels, projects developed, and descriptors from the ERIC (Educational Resources Information Center) Thesaurus of Descriptors. Each abstract also includes a summary of the project objectives, procedures used to reach those objectives, and project outcomes. Four separate indexes list agencies and school corporations funded, cities and counties in which the projects were based, State Board of Vocational and Technical Education project numbers, and subject by descriptor.
